Online aligner brands let you skip the orthodontist entirely. You order an impression kit, make molds of your teeth at home, mail them back, and wait for plastic trays to arrive. Sounds simple, right?

The American Association of Orthodontists warns that this model skips critical steps. No one examines your gums, checks for cavities, or evaluates your bite in person. You're trusting a remote technician who's never met you to design a treatment that moves your teeth—permanently.

Public records tell a rough story. SmileDirectClub, once the biggest name in mail-order aligners, shut down in 2023 after thousands of complaints hit the Better Business Bureau. Patients reported trays that didn't fit, teeth that moved the wrong direction, and customer service that ghosted them when problems started. Byte faced similar heat on Trustpilot for delayed shipments and poor support.

These aren't just bad reviews. We're talking about people who needed corrective surgery because their bite collapsed or their teeth shifted into unhealthy positions. The Journal of Clinical Orthodontics published studies showing root resorption and enamel damage from poorly designed aligner treatments.

Can You Really Fix Crowded Teeth Without an Orthodontist?

Short answer: sometimes. Long answer: it depends on at least twelve factors that only a trained specialist can evaluate.

Crowded teeth might look simple on the surface. Just push them into line, right?

Wrong.

Crowding often signals deeper issues:

  • Narrow palate that restricts breathing
  • Jaw imbalance affecting your bite
  • Missing adult teeth causing spacing problems
  • Impacted teeth hiding below the gumline

Mail-order aligners treat the symptom. A board-certified orthodontist treats the cause. That's why our patients finish with results that hold up five, ten, twenty years later.

How Do I Know If I'm a Good Candidate for Clear Aligners?

Good candidates for clear aligner treatment typically have:

  • Mild to moderate crowding or spacing
  • No active gum disease or untreated cavities
  • Fully erupted adult teeth (or close to it for teens)
  • Commitment to wearing trays 20-22 hours daily
  • Realistic expectations about timeline and results

Bad candidates include anyone with:

  • Severe skeletal discrepancies
  • Multiple missing teeth
  • Teeth that need significant vertical movement
  • Poor compliance history with dental appliances

Here's the thing though. You won't know which category you fall into until a specialist examines you. That free impression kit in the mail can't tell you if your roots are healthy or if your bone density supports tooth movement.

Why Treatment Monitoring Makes or Breaks Your Results

Let me share a quick story.

A patient came to us after 14 months of mail-order aligners. She'd worn every tray exactly as instructed. But her teeth looked worse than when she started.

What went wrong?

Her lower teeth had an anchorage problem. They needed a tiny attachment bonded to one molar to give the aligners something to push against. Without that attachment, every tray just tipped her teeth instead of moving them.

An orthodontist would have caught that in week two. She spent over a year making the problem worse.

We fixed her case in five months. But she paid twice: once for aligners that failed, once for treatment that worked.

Choosing Between Braces and Aligners

Here's an honest breakdown:

Choose aligners if:

  • You want removable trays for eating and brushing
  • Your case involves mild to moderate correction
  • You'll actually wear them 22 hours daily
  • Appearance during treatment matters to you

Choose braces if:

  • Your case requires complex tooth movements
  • You'd rather not think about compliance
  • You want the fastest possible results
  • Certain teeth need rotation or extrusion

Both options work beautifully when the right provider manages your care. We'll recommend what fits your lifestyle, timeline, and goals.

The Problem With Treating Teeth Like a Subscription Box

Here is what most people do not think about until it is too late.

Your teeth are not isolated. They are connected to bone, ligaments, nerves, and a jaw system that affects how you breathe, sleep, and chew. Moving teeth without a full clinical picture is like fixing a leak in one pipe without checking the rest of the plumbing.

Direct-to-consumer aligner companies use remote photo assessments or basic impression kits to build a treatment plan. No X-rays. No 3D scans. No bone density check. No gum evaluation. Just a photo and software making decisions about your permanent teeth.

What gets missed:

  • Active bone loss from gum disease that makes tooth movement dangerous
  • Impacted or unerupted teeth hiding below the gumline
  • Root resorption risk from aggressive movement without monitoring
  • TMJ dysfunction that gets worse when your bite shifts
  • Airway restrictions that orthodontic treatment could improve or worsen

A board-certified orthodontist in South Florida catches every one of those issues before moving a single tooth. That is not optional. That is standard of care.
